Description:
Obverse
On the obverse of the first piece is reproduced an image of the work entitled "The Three Graces", made between 1630 and 1635 by Pedro Pablo Rubens, which is preserved in the Museo Nacional del Prado.
Reverse
On the back of the first piece, an image of the work entitled "Felipe II on horseback" is reproduced around 1630 by Pedro Pablo Rubens, which is kept in the Museo Nacional del Prado.
